U-20 TACA Goa: Sporting Clube de Goa held by Salgaocar FC to draw!

taca-goa-sporting-goa-salgaocar-fcThe Sporting Clube de Goa Juniors were held to a 2-2 draw by the Salgaocar FC Junior in their second encounter of the GFA’s TACA Goa Under-20 at the Duler Stadium in Mapusa on Sunday. Akeraj Martins (35’) and Daryl Costa (70’) gave Flaming Oranje the lead twice while Salgaocar FC equalized on both occasions through Devendra Murgaokar (45+’) and Divyansh Sudan (90+’).

Sporting Goa started off with a familiar 4–4–2 formation, while the forward line had a definite boost with the inclusion of Akeraj Martins who missed the previous match. The first half witnessed a very balanced game as both teams took a cautious approach towards the crucial encounter.

However it was Sporting Goa who drew the first blood when their explosive striker Akeraj Martins announced his return in style with a fantastic run on the right flank to beat two defenders and send in a bullet past the Salgaocar FC keeper giving Sporting Goa the lead. Sporting Goa managed a few more promising attempts in the first half through Daryl Costa and Harshad Naik but couldn’t get past Salgaocar keeper Antonio Da Silva.

Salgaocar FC made the most of their best chance in the first half which came in the added time. Devendra Murgaokar who came in as a substitute managed to smartly beat Sporting Goa’s off-side trap to receive a good ball from Lalit Taniyal and place it past Shervin to put things on level terms seconds before the break.

In the second half Sporting Goa showed the intent as their forward trio created some promising runs but they couldn’t make it count. In the 55th minute Karen Shirodkar of Salgaocar FC got his marching orders for a rash tackle on Harshad Naik reducing The Greens to 10 men. Exploiting the one man advantage Sporting Goa made some promising moves of which the best one came in 58th minute when Akeraj Martins made a head on run against the Salgaocar keeper but the latter managed to see off the danger, at the other end Shervin had a similar experience seeing off a dangerous run from Lalit.

Sporting Goa once again took the lead when an in-form Daryl Costa beat his marker on the left flank to drill a low shot past the SFC keeper making it 2–1. Sporting Goa held on to the lead right till the end as they managed to keep possession and exploit the large gaps in the Salgaocar formation. However for the Flaming Oranje, the injury time ghost came back haunting them when Divyansh Sudan of Salgaocar stole a point with a low right footer after being set up well by Manesh Kumar in the dying seconds of second half injury time.

With this result Sporting Goa have collected four points from the two matches played.
